Associate professional occupations vs Early education and childcare practitioners Salary (2025)

How do Associate professional occupations and Early education and childcare practitioners sal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.

Associate professional occupations earns £12,659 more per year (55% higher)
vs

Detailed Comparison

MetricAssociate professional occupationsEarly education and childcare practitionersDifference
Median Annual£35,712£23,053+£12,659
Mean Annual£40,664£22,354+£18,310
Monthly£2,976£1,921+£1,055
Weekly£687£443+£244
Hourly£17.17£11.08+£6.09

Salary Range Comparison

PercentileAssociate professional occupationsEarly education and childcare practitioners
10th (Entry)£18,435£10,984
25th£27,348£16,150
50th (Median)£35,712£23,053
75th£48,298£27,201
90th (Senior)£64,604£31,454
